Understanding What an Internal Plastic Pipe Cutter Is
An internal plastic pipe cutter is a specialized tool designed to cut plastic pipes from the inside. Unlike traditional pipe cutters that cut from the outside, this tool is great for cutting pipes in hard-to-reach areas or when only a section of the pipe needs removal without disturbing the rest. I found it especially handy for repairing plumbing without tearing apart walls or floors.
Key Features I Look For
When shopping for my internal pipe cutter, I focused on a few critical features:
- Blade Quality: The blade needs to be sharp and durable, typically made from stainless steel or other hardened metals. A good blade ensures clean cuts without cracking or deforming the pipe.
- Adjustability: Pipes come in various diameters, so I needed a cutter that could adjust to fit different sizes easily.
- Handle and Grip: Since I often work in cramped spaces, a comfortable and ergonomic handle helped me maintain control and reduce fatigue.
- Cutting Mechanism: Some cutters use a ratchet mechanism, while others have a rotary or expandable blade. I preferred the ratchet style for its precision and ease of use.
- Portability and Size: Compact tools are a must for me because I often carry multiple tools and work in tight spots.
Types of Internal Plastic Pipe Cutters
Through my experience, I found there are mainly three types:
- Ratchet Style Cutters: These provide incremental cutting power, making it easier to cut through thicker pipes without excessive force.
- Rotary Cutters: They cut by rotating the tool inside the pipe. I found these good for thin-walled pipes but less effective on thicker materials.
- Expandable Blade Cutters: These have blades that expand inside the pipe to make a clean cut. They are great for precise cuts but can be less durable.
Material Compatibility
I always check the cutter’s compatibility with the type of plastic I’m working with, such as PVC, CPVC, PEX, or ABS. Some cutters work better on certain plastics due to blade design and cutting force. Using the right tool helps avoid cracking or uneven cuts.
My Tips for Choosing the Right Size
It’s important to match the cutter size with the pipe diameter. I usually buy a cutter that covers the range of sizes I work with most often, so I don’t need multiple tools. Some models come with interchangeable blades or adjustable sizes, which I find very convenient.
